Monday, 14 December 2009
(24°C, 2mm rain)
- Breeding herd of about 20 elephants feeding on Bush Camp open area
- Breeding herd of about 15 elephants feeding on Eastern Bank Manyeleti
- Two buffalo bulls resting on Bush Camp East
- Salayexe and cubs with an impala kill on Franklin road
- Mbilu’s kill got stolen by Safari and Mbilu waiting close by
- Mafufunyana resting on MMM south and A-main junction
- Breeding herd of about 20 elephants drinking water at Boundary Pan
- Three rhino’s feeding on Rulani
Tuesday, 15 December 2009
(29°C)
- Salayexe and her cubs resting on EP old drive way
- Three rhino’s drinking water at Simbambili Dam
- Breeding herd of about 100 buffaloes feeding around Boundary Pan
- Sandy Patch female and her cub resting on Methlowani open area
- Breeding herd of about 20 elephants feeding on Londoz and Robsons corner
- Four buffalo bulls resting in the water at Big Dam

Wednesday, 16 December 2009
(34°C)
- Salayexe and her cubs resting at Pungwe Pan
- Stix Pride with a wildebeest kill on the fire break close to Gowrie gate
- Six buffalo bulls resting in the mud wallows on Rulani
- Breeding herd of about 30 elephants feeding at Tamboti Crossing
- One rhino bull, Shorthorn drinking water at Simbambili Dam
- One rhino cow and calf feeding at One-Eyed-Pan
Thursday, 17 December 2009
(33°C)
- Tyson resting in the Pungwe south of Tamboti Crossing
- Breeding herd of about 40 elephants feeding on Mamba Road
- Four wild dogs with an impala kill at Kraaines
- One unknown leopard female resting at Poachers Corner
- One elephant bull drinking water at Leeukuil
- One rhino bull, Londoz drinking water at Buffalo Pan
Friday, 18 December 2009
(32°C)
- Breeding herd of about 20 elephants feeding on Wetpatch open
- One unknown female leopard resting on Rhino Midden Road
- One elephant bull feeding on Robsons boundary south of Poachers Corner
- Breeding herd of about 40 elephants feeding on Mamba Road
- Two buffalo bulls resting in the water at Kraaines
- One rhino bull feeding at Methlowani open
- Shadow moving north from Seepline
- Nyeleti and three cubs resting in the Manyeleti close to Our Farther Crossing
Saturday, 19 December 2009
(33°C, 2mm rain)
- Breeding herd of about 60 elephants feeding on EP open area
- Unknown female leopard and sub adult cub resting at Zimba/Robsons junction
- One buffalo bull resting in the mud wallows at A-main/Sixes
- One rhino bull, Londoz feeding on Tamboti open
- Shadow moving west on First Windmill Road
Sunday, 20 December 2009
(36°C, 32mm rain)
- Breeding herd of about 20 elephants drinking water at EP open area
- Mafufunyana resting north of Knobthorn Pan
- One buffalo bull resting in Red Dam
- Two rhino’s resting in the mud at Simbambili Dam
- 12 buffalo bulls resting in the water at Tree House Pan
- Ntima resting on Little Gowrie/Hoffman cutline
- Two rhino’s drinking water at Buffalo Pan
